Understanding Tattoo Needle Cartridge Types & Sizes
Selecting the appropriate body art needle cartridge is vital for creating stunning results. Cartridges are available in a wide range of types , primarily categorized by needle layout . Common styles include liners , each designed for particular tasks . Liner cartridges, with their straight needles, are suited for outline work, while rounder cartridges excel in shading . Magnum needles include multiple needles, ideal for working broader areas efficiently . Needle dimensions are measured in a scale resembling to piercing gauges, with lower numbers denoting greater needles. Understanding these differences is vital to professional tattooing.

Fixing Typical Body Art Needle Housing Issues
Experiencing setbacks with your tattoo point system? It's a common situation for many artists . Several straightforward malfunctions can arise. Firstly , ensure your device is correctly calibrated; incorrect voltage can affect the tip. Next , check the cartridge for cracks ; even slight imperfections can impact performance . Moreover, ensure point firmness within the cartridge – a wobbly point results in uneven pigment deposition . If facing obstructions, carefully clear with clean solution .
